Question 408148: How to Graph the inequality on a plane
5y-6x>30

Graphing the inequality on a plane
5y-6x > 30 OR y > (6/5)x + 6
I. graph the line y = (6/5)x + 6 |Use dotted line (cannot demonstrate that here)


Note: as y increases/decreases by 6, x increases/decreases by 5

II. Shade the area 'above' Your dotted Line due to the y > Inequality
